00033 /**@file
00034  *
00035  * @defgroup nrf_bootloader_types Types and definitions.
00036  * @{     
00037  *  
00038  * @ingroup nrf_bootloader
00039  * 
00040  * @brief Bootloader module type and definitions.
00041  */
00042  
00043 #ifndef BOOTLOADER_TYPES_H__
00044 #define BOOTLOADER_TYPES_H__
00045 
00046 #include <stdint.h>
00047 
00048 #define BOOTLOADER_DFU_START 0xB1
00049 
00050 #define BOOTLOADER_SVC_APP_DATA_PTR_GET 0x02
00051 
00052 /**@brief DFU Bank state code, which indicates wether the bank contains: A valid image, invalid image, or an erased flash.
00053   */
00054 typedef enum
00055 {
00056     BANK_VALID_APP   = 0x01,
00057     BANK_VALID_SD    = 0xA5,
00058     BANK_VALID_BOOT  = 0xAA,
00059     BANK_ERASED      = 0xFE,
00060     BANK_INVALID_APP = 0xFF,
00061 } bootloader_bank_code_t;
00062 
00063 /**@brief Structure holding bootloader settings for application and bank data.
00064  */
00065 typedef struct
00066 {
00067     bootloader_bank_code_t bank_0;          /**< Variable to store if bank 0 contains a valid application. */
00068     uint16_t               bank_0_crc;      /**< If bank is valid, this field will contain a valid CRC of the total image. */
00069     bootloader_bank_code_t bank_1;          /**< Variable to store if bank 1 has been erased/prepared for new image. Bank 1 is only used in Banked Update scenario. */
00070     uint32_t               bank_0_size;     /**< Size of active image in bank0 if present, otherwise 0. */
00071     uint32_t               sd_image_size;   /**< Size of SoftDevice image in bank0 if bank_0 code is BANK_VALID_SD. */
00072     uint32_t               bl_image_size;   /**< Size of Bootloader image in bank0 if bank_0 code is BANK_VALID_SD. */
00073     uint32_t               app_image_size;  /**< Size of Application image in bank0 if bank_0 code is BANK_VALID_SD. */
00074     uint32_t               sd_image_start;  /**< Location in flash where SoftDevice image is stored for SoftDevice update. */
00075 } bootloader_settings_t;
00076 
00077 #endif // BOOTLOADER_TYPES_H__ 
00078 
00079 /**@} */
